Increase of AI-Driven Assaults



As organizations progressively embrace expert system modern technologies, the potential for AI-driven attacks is becoming a paramount concern in cybersecurity. Cybercriminals are leveraging AI to enhance the elegance and effectiveness of their assaults, producing a landscape where conventional protection actions might fail. These attacks can exploit artificial intelligence formulas to recognize susceptabilities in systems and networks, causing more targeted and harmful breaches.


AI can automate the reconnaissance phase of an attack, enabling opponents to collect large amounts of data promptly (7 Cybersecurity Predictions for 2025). This capacity not just shortens the moment needed to launch an attack yet likewise enhances its accuracy, making it harder for protectors to anticipate and minimize dangers. Additionally, AI can be used to develop convincing phishing systems, produce deepfake material, or control information, further making complex the cybersecurity landscape


Organizations should prioritize the combination of AI-driven cybersecurity solutions to counter these arising dangers. By employing advanced danger detection systems, companies can enhance their capacity to identify and counteract AI-generated assaults in actual time. Constant financial investment in training and understanding programs is additionally vital, as it gears up staff members to recognize and react to potential AI-driven dangers properly.


Enhanced Ransomware Refinement





The increase of AI-driven assaults is not the only fad improving the cybersecurity landscape; ransomware attacks have likewise progressed, coming to be increasingly sophisticated and targeted. As cybercriminals refine their techniques, organizations deal with increased threats that call for flexible approaches to mitigate potential damage.


Modern ransomware risks now take advantage of progressed methods, such as dual extortion, where assaulters not just secure information but also endanger to leak sensitive information if their demands are not satisfied. This adds an extra layer of pressure on victims, typically engaging them to pay ransoms to safeguard their track records and client depend on.


Additionally, using automated tools and artificial intelligence formulas by criminals has structured the assault process, allowing them to identify susceptabilities much more successfully and customize their methods versus specific targets. Such growths have actually resulted in an alarming rise of assaults on vital infrastructure, medical care systems, and supply chains, highlighting the need for durable cybersecurity structures that prioritize real-time hazard discovery and reaction.




To respond to these progressing risks, organizations should purchase thorough training, advanced security modern technologies, and event response prepares that include lessons gained from past ransomware occurrences, ensuring they stay one step ahead of increasingly complicated strikes.


Growth of IoT Susceptabilities



With the rapid development of the Net of Points (IoT), vulnerabilities linked with these interconnected devices have actually become an essential issue for companies and people alike. The expansion of clever devices, from home appliances to commercial helpful site sensing units, has produced a large attack surface area for cybercriminals. Several IoT devices are deployed with marginal security protocols, commonly making use of default passwords or outdated firmware, making them vulnerable to exploitation.


As tools come to be interconnected, the potential for massive strikes rises. Endangered IoT tools can offer as entry points for assailants to infiltrate more protected networks or launch Distributed Rejection of Service (DDoS) assaults. The lack of standardization in IoT safety determines additional worsens these susceptabilities, as differing makers carry out varying degrees of safety


Furthermore, the enhancing elegance of malware targeting IoT devices positions significant risks. Threat stars are consistently creating brand-new techniques to exploit these weak points, bring about prospective data breaches and unapproved accessibility to sensitive information. As we relocate right into 2024, organizations must focus on IoT protection, carrying out robust measures to safeguard their networks and minimize the dangers related to this swiftly expanding landscape.
